Transaction 08883f8f63d4a4019e667e96eb4281d0a8ab949f516c398df5e679b5a9d98f48
1 Input
1 Output
-
08883f8f63d4a4019e667e96eb4281d0a8ab949f516c398df5e679b5a9d98f48:0
- value
- 141791
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bcb5b24a4fbe9d37436032b6f9205e9768cf42da OP_EQUAL
- address
- 3Jtpd6euQqMHory6GGfGyiA7B8EiP3Lh3R